Job Description: Job Summary

The Total Portfolio Group’s (TPG) primary responsibility is to steward the composition of the Fund’s overall investment portfolio to ensure that HOOPP can deliver on its pension promise over the long term. TPG advises the CIO and CEO on matters of strategic importance to the total Fund including recommendations on how to best orient the Policy portfolio. TPG provides additional research and analytical capabilities for internal cross-departmental initiatives relating to Value-Added platforms, risk management, investment technology, policies and procedures, benchmarks and performance. The team accomplishes this by leading research initiatives as well as developing and implementing solutions collaboratively across the firm.
 
This role will assist in the design, development and automation of existing and new portfolio management & risk analytics and reports suited to both top-down portfolio construction decision-making as well as securities-level bottom-up investing by public & private investment teams (e.g., Public Equities, Fixed Income, Credit, Real Estates, etc.). This is done by leveraging the Blackrock Aladdin system that HOOPP has recently brought online and other internally-built tools.
